    List of Amazon Freevee original programming. Amazon Freevee is an American ad-supported streaming service owned by Amazon that launched in January 2019 as IMDb Freedive. It was previously branded as IMDb TV when it began producing original programming.

    Popular examples of streaming services include Netflix, Spotify, and YouTube . An over-the-top media service (OTT) is a streaming media service offered directly to viewers via the Internet. OTT bypasses cable, broadcast, and satellite television platforms, the companies that traditionally act as controllers or distributors of such content.

    Streaming television is the digital distribution of television content, such as television series and films, as over-the-top media service (OTT). [1] Streaming television stands in contrast to dedicated terrestrial television delivered by over-the-air aerial systems, cable television, and/or satellite television systems. [2]

    Beginning in 2016, Apple Inc. began to produce and distribute its own original content. The first television show produced by Apple was Planet of the Apps, a reality competition series. Their second, released in late 2017, was Carpool Karaoke: The Series based on the popular recurring segment from The Late Late Show with James Corden. [1]
